BPD: Motorcyclist caught speeding at 103 mph in 40 mph zone on 24th Street

BAKERSFIELD, Calif. (KBAK/KBFX) — A motorcyclist was allegedly caught going 103 mph in a 40 mph zone on 24th Street in central Bakersfield.

Bakersfield police posted a portion of the citation on their social media.

It had a photograph of a motorcyclist strapped onto a tow truck.

A portion of the citation was on the photo explaining the vehicle was traveling 103 mph in a 40 mph zone on eastbound 24th Street, east of Oak Street in Bakersfield…
